Magnetic properties and magnetocaloric effect (MCE) of the La0.67Ba0.22Sr0.11MnO3 compound are studied by means experiment, mean field theory and Monte Carlo simulations (MCSs). The temperature dependence of the magnetic entropy change and of the adiabatic temperature is also obtained. We have used the experiment results, mean field theory and MCSs. The Curie temperature of La0.67Ba0.22Sr0.11MnO3 compound has been deduced. The field dependence of relative cooling power (RCP) of La0.67Ba0.22Sr0.11MnO3 compound has been given.
